The ocean revive LEDs have been treating me well except for the typical LED shadowing and I also like to run all blues at the start and end of the day. The problem with that is when they are all blue, it’s not great for viewing the fish. Solution, adding 2 T5 sunblaster fixtures that run ~$45 each and swapping in ATI coral plus bulbs.
I’m very happy with the results and thought I would share in case other people had the same dilemmas.
Attached is a photo of how it looks with the 2 T5s and LEDs on blues only (60%)

I did a 48” in the front and a 36” in the back so I wasn’t lighting my corner overflows.

I fully agree, I also have t-5 bulbs to supplement my leds.  I have two 80 watt t-5 bulbs that I run about 4 hours a day that really does help with shadowing a lot.  Its surprising how much of a difference they make.
